MyEclipse6Java开发中文教程 网速并不快,甚至根本无法上网,因此不推荐使用。而下面的那个文件 Windows offline nstallation是 Windows完整离线安装包,支持多国语言的版本,个头比较大,一般用户 点击链接下载这个版本的就可以了。点击下载链接后保存文件到硬盘上即可,例如这里我们 下载到的文件名是jdk6u6 windows1586p.exe Developers Home > Download Center Java SE Development Kit 6u6 First Customer Ship Provide Information, then Continue to Download Select Platform and Language for your download: I agree to the Java SE Development Kit 6 License Agreement 图12选择操作系统并接受下载协议 Developers Home Download Center Download Java SE Development Kit 6u6 First Customer SI Windows, Multi-language Download Information and Files ager ( sDM) button below to automatically install and use sDM (earn more), Altemate directly on fle names to download with your browser. (Use of SDM is recommended but not required.) Required Files 0 Windows Online Installation 036MB 4 Jak-6u6-windows-1586-p-itwexe 图13选择要下载的文件 另外JDK支持多个主流操作系统和硬件平台的安装,包括 Windows, Linux, Solaris 这些是操作系统软件的版本。而每个平台又区分了针对不同的硬件环境的(主要是CPU的), X86就是一般的家用电脑的32位CPU,例如Inte和AMD的:x64则是64位CPU,一般 用在服务器上。因此,对于普通的开发用户来说,我们只要关注 Windows xi86版本的就可 以了。而 Linux下面的文件版本呢,又分为 executable(可执行)和 self-extracting(自解 压)两种安装类型,下载后不要忘了用命令 chmod+ x xxx bin来给文件加执行权限后再安 装。具体的细节限于篇幅暂时不讨论 刘长炯著
MyEclipse 6 Java 开发中文教程 16 刘长炯著 网速并不快,甚至根本无法上网,因此不推荐使用。而下面的那个文件 Windows Offline Installation 是 Windows 完整离线安装包,支持多国语言的版本,个头比较大,一般用户 点击链接下载这个版本的就可以了。点击下载链接后保存文件到硬盘上即可,例如这里我们 下载到的文件名是 jdk-6u6-windows-i586-p.exe。 图 1.2 选择操作系统并接受下载协议 图 1.3 选择要下载的文件 另外 JDK 支持多个主流操作系统和硬件平台的安装, 包括 Windows,Linux,Solaris 这些是操作系统软件的版本。而每个平台又区分了针对不同的硬件环境的(主要是 CPU 的), x86 就是一般的家用电脑的 32 位 CPU,例如 Intel 和 AMD 的;x64 则是 64 位 CPU,一般 用在服务器上。因此,对于普通的开发用户来说,我们只要关注 Windows x86 版本的就可 以了。而 Linux 下面的文件版本呢,又分为 executable(可执行)和 self-extracting(自解 压)两种安装类型,下载后不要忘了用命令 chmod +x xxx.bin 来给文件加执行权限后再安 装。具体的细节限于篇幅暂时不讨论了
MyEclipse6Java开发中文教程 122安装JDK 双击下载后的带有 图标的JDK安装程序EXE文件,接着就会使用 Windows staller开始安装过程,如下图所示: Windows Installer 得 正在准备安装 取消 图14启动JDK安装程序 如果这一过程失败,请下载并安装最新版本的 Windows installer后再试,并检查电脑的 Windows Installer服务已经启动 载地址 http://www.microsoft.com/downloads/details.aspx?familyid=889482fc-5f56-4a38-b838-d e776fd4138c& displaying= zh-cn windows installer31 Redistributable(v2)。接下来的 安装界面是中文的,点击下一步或者继续按钮,当出现许可证协议对话框时点击接受(A)> 按钮方可继续安装。这时候将会出现自定义安装对话框,如下图所示 Java(Tm) SE Development Kit6 Update2-自定义安装 自定义安装 选择要安装的程序功能。 令mn 请从下面的列表中选择要安装的可选功能。安装完成后,您可以使用控制面板"中的添加 序来更改您选择的功能 功能说明 va(TM)SE ment kit 6 JRE 6 300MB的 彐源代码 硬盘动器空间 月公共 Java DB 安装到 C: \Program Files\]avaljdk1 6.0_021 更改A) <上一步)[下一步>取消 图1.5自定义安装对话框 在这个屏幕我们可以看到默认安装路径是到c: IProgram Filleswavaydk1XxxX,然而, 这个安装路径需要进行修改,点击更改(A)…按钮来修改JDK的安装目录,点击后输入类似 于cyuk160这样的不包含空格,也不包含中文路径的文件夹来安装。而这样的路径是不 推荐的:C:ava学巩DK1.6。之所以这样做是因为路径带空格后有时候会出现不必要的 刘长炯著
MyEclipse 6 Java 开发中文教程 17 刘长炯著 1.2.2 安装 JDK 双击下载后的带有 图标的 JDK 安装程序 EXE 文件,接着就会使用 Windows Installer 开始安装过程,如下图所示: 图 1.4 启动 JDK 安装程序 如果这一过程失败,请下载并安装最新版本的Windows Installer后再试,并检查电脑的 Windows Installer 服务已经启动 ( 下载地址: http://www.microsoft.com/downloads/details.aspx?FamilyID=889482fc-5f56-4a38-b838-d e776fd4138c&displaylang=zh-cn Windows Installer 3.1 Redistributable (v2))。接下来的 安装界面是中文的,点击下一步或者继续按钮,当出现许可证协议对话框时点击接受(A)> 按钮方可继续安装。这时候将会出现自定义安装对话框,如下图所示: 图 1.5 自定义安装对话框 在这个屏幕我们可以看到默认安装路径是到 c:\Program Files\Java\jdk1.x.x_xx,然而, 这个安装路径需要进行修改,点击更改(A)…按钮来修改 JDK 的安装目录,点击后输入类似 于 C:\jdk1.6.0 这样的不包含空格,也不包含中文路径的文件夹来安装。而这样的路径是不 推荐的:C:\Java 学习\JDK 1.6。之所以这样做是因为路径带空格后有时候会出现不必要的
MyEclipse6Java开发中文教程 问题,导致某些Java程序运行失败,也会在以后设置PATH和 CLASSPATH时出现一些问 题。现在你需要记下来安装的路径例如cyuk160,然后接着点下一步按钮等待片刻就可以 完成安装了 123配置环境变量(可选) 这一步呢,也不是必须的,如果打算使用 MyEclipse来进行开发,而不是手工编译代码, 可以完全忽略这一节的内容。 第一个需要配置的环境变量是 JAVA HOME。在我的电脑上点击右键,选择属性,在 弹出的对话框中选择高级标签,然后点击环境变量按钮,在出现的环境变量对话框的系统变 量(S)栏目中点击新建按钮,出现新建系统环境变量的对话框,输入变量名为 JAVA HO 值为JDK安装目录,例如:CDK160(例如 Tomcat i需要这个环境变量来查找JD) 下图所示 系统属性 常规计算机名硬件高级系统还原自动更新远程 要进行大多数改动,您必须作为管理员登录 性能 视觉效果,处理器计划,内存使用,以及虚拟内存 设置6) 用户配置文件 与您登录有关的桌面设置 「设置a) 启动和故障恢复 系统启动,系统失败和调试信息 置 80错误报0) 确定取消应用(0 刘长炯著
MyEclipse 6 Java 开发中文教程 18 刘长炯著 问题,导致某些 Java 程序运行失败,也会在以后设置 PATH 和 CLASSPATH 时出现一些问 题。现在你需要记下来安装的路径例如 C:\jdk1.6.0,然后接着点下一步按钮等待片刻就可以 完成安装了。 1.2.3 配置环境变量(可选) 这一步呢,也不是必须的,如果打算使用 MyEclipse 来进行开发,而不是手工编译代码, 可以完全忽略这一节的内容。 第一个需要配置的环境变量是 JAVA_HOME。在我的电脑上点击右键, 选择 属性,在 弹出的对话框中选择高级标签,然后点击环境变量按钮, 在出现的环境变量对话框的系统变 量(S)栏目中点击新建按钮, 出现新建系统环境变量的对话框, 输入变量名为 JAVA_HOME, 值为 JDK 安装目录,例如:C:\JDK1.6.0(例如 Tomcat 需要这个环境变量来查找 JDK)。如 下图所示:
MyEclipse6Java开发中文教程 系统属性 ? 常规计算机名硬件高级系统还原自动更新远程 不境变量 ?× 新建系统变量 ? 变量名a) 变量值 E:V.6.002 确定匚取消 系统变量(s) 变量 ComSpec \WINDOWS\system32\cmd.exe Include e: \Sybase \ INCLUDE e: \Sybase\LIB 新建m)[编辑①)[删除 图1.6新建系统变量 接下来用类似的方法新建环境变量 CLASSPATH,取值为.(注意:是英文半角 的字符点,表示当前目录),这个变量用来供Java虚拟机查找要加载的类。接下来需要把 JDK的应用程序路径添加到系统的Path变量中,点击滚动条找到列表中名为Pat的变量 点击”编辑(”按钮,即可修改PATH的变量值。一般来说我们只需要在开头加 ‰JAA_HOME%bi,(注意不要用中文全角的;),然后点击两次确定按钮即可。如下图所 「编辑系统变量 变量名Q Path 变量值Q 圆AAM1: Program Fi1e1sh 取酒 图1.7修改Path系统变量 注意:用户变量和系统变量的区别是用户变量只对 Windows的当前登录用户可用,而 系统变量则是对所有的用户都有影响。 当这些变量设置完毕后,就可以在命令行里面检查是否设置成功。点击 Windows的开 始按钮,选择运行(R).,输入CM加D后按下回车,这时候会出现命令行窗口。输入 Javac并 按下回车( Enter)键,如果能看到如下的输出,则环境变量已经配置成功: 刘长炯著
MyEclipse 6 Java 开发中文教程 19 刘长炯著 图 1.6 新建系统变量 接下来用类似的方法新建环境变量 CLASSPATH,取值为 .(注意:是英文半角 的字符点,表示当前目录),这个变量用来供 Java 虚拟机查找要加载的类。接下来需要把 JDK 的应用程序路径添加到系统的 Path 变量中,点击滚动条找到列表中名为 Path 的变量, 点 击 ” 编 辑 (I)” 按钮,即可修改 PATH 的变量值。一般来说我们只需要在开头加 %JAVA_HOME%\bin;(注意不要用中文全角的;),然后点击两次确定按钮即可。如下图所 示: 图 1.7 修改 Path 系统变量 注意:用户变量和系统变量的区别是用户变量只对 Windows 的当前登录用户可用,而 系统变量则是对所有的用户都有影响。 当这些变量设置完毕后,就可以在命令行里面检查是否设置成功。点击 Windows 的开 始按钮,选择运行(R)...,输入 CMD 后按下回车,这时候会出现命令行窗口。输入 javac 并 按下回车(Enter)键,如果能看到如下的输出,则环境变量已经配置成功:
MyEclipse6Java开发中文教程 C: \Documents and Settings \Bean Soft>javac 用法: Javac<选项〉<源文件〉 其中,可能的选项包括: 生成所有调试信息 -g. none 不生成任何调试信息 -g:{ lines,vars, source}只生成某些调试信息 - nowarn 不生成任何警告 输出有关编译器正在执行的操作的消息 输出使用己过时的API的源位置 classpath<路径〉 指定查找用户类文件和注释处理程序的位置 cp<路径〉 指定查找用户类文件和注释处理程序的位置 图18配置成功后 javac命令的输出 反过来如果发现输出 avac不是内部或外部命令,也不是可运行的程序或批处理文件 这样的输出信息,则说明环境变量配置失败了,请伃细检査设置的步骤 这之后你就可以用记事本来编写Java文件然后用命令行的方式来编译和运行了 124JDK6中文文档下载地址( ZIP.HTML,CHM)(可选) JDK的中文AP|文档有助于理解和学习Java语言的基础,但是从长远看还是希望读 者能逐渐熟悉阅读英文的 Javadoc。下载CHM格式就可以了,阅读起来比较方便,还可以 搜索 日前在http://developers.sun.com.cn已正式宣布发布JavaSE6AP中文版 大家也可以从以下网址下载 HTML 格 式 (http://download.iavanet/idkidk-api-localizationsldk-api-zh-cn/publish/1.6.0/html/zhCn/ api/index. html (http:downloadiavanet/idk/idk-api-localizations/idk-api-zh-cn/publish/1.6.0/htmlzhcn CHM 格 式 (http:/ldownload.iava.net/idk/idk-api-localizations/idk-api-zh-cn/publish/1.6.0/chm/jdkA P1 1 6 zh CN. CHM 官方论坛地址(Sun中国社区) http:/aceclub 1.3 Tomcat服务器的下载,安装和运行(可选) 因为 MyEclipse6己经内置了一个简易的 Tomcat6( MyEclipse Tomcat),所以本节内容 为可选操作,但是强烈推荐了解本节内容 Tomcat,是一款开源免费的JSP服务器,可以在ht/ omat.apache.org下载并安装 Tomcat5或者6。 刘长炯著
MyEclipse 6 Java 开发中文教程 20 刘长炯著 C:\Documents and Settings\BeanSoft>javac 用法:javac <选项> <源文件> 其中,可能的选项包括: -g 生成所有调试信息 -g:none 不生成任何调试信息 -g:{lines,vars,source} 只生成某些调试信息 -nowarn 不生成任何警告 -verbose 输出有关编译器正在执行的操作的消息 -deprecation 输出使用已过时的 API 的源位置 -classpath <路径> 指定查找用户类文件和注释处理程序的位置 -cp <路径> 指定查找用户类文件和注释处理程序的位置 ... 图 1.8 配置成功后 javac 命令的输出 反过来如果发现输出 'javac' 不是内部或外部命令,也不是可运行的程序或批处理文件。 这样的输出信息,则说明环境变量配置失败了,请仔细检查设置的步骤。 这之后你就可以用记事本来编写 Java 文件然后用命令行的方式来编译和运行了。 1.2.4 JDK 6 中文文档下载地址(ZIP,HTML,CHM)(可选) JDK 的中文 API 文档有助于理解和学习 Java 语言的基础,但是从长远看还是希望读 者能逐渐熟悉阅读英文的 Javadoc。下载 CHM 格式就可以了,阅读起来比较方便,还可以 搜索。 目前在 http://developers.sun.com.cn 已正式宣布发布 Java SE 6 API 中文版。 大家也可以从以下网址下载: * HTML 格 式 ( http://download.java.net/jdk/jdk-api-localizations/jdk-api-zh-cn/publish/1.6.0/html/zh_CN/ api/index.html ) * zip 格 式 ( http://download.java.net/jdk/jdk-api-localizations/jdk-api-zh-cn/publish/1.6.0/html_zh_CN .zip ) * CHM 格 式 ( http://download.java.net/jdk/jdk-api-localizations/jdk-api-zh-cn/publish/1.6.0/chm/JDK_A PI_1_6_zh_CN.CHM ) 官方论坛地址(Sun 中国社区): http://gceclub.sun.com.cn/NASApp/sme/jive/thread.jsp?forum=35&thread=44422 1.3 Tomcat 服务器的下载,安装和运行(可选) 因为 MyEclipse 6 已经内置了一个简易的 Tomcat 6(MyEclipse Tomcat),所以本节内容 为可选操作,但是强烈推荐了解本节内容。 Tomcat是一款开源免费的JSP服务器,可以在 http://tomcat.apache.org/ 下载并安装 Tomcat 5 或者 6